Abstract:
This paper describes the methodology and main concepts of financial system interest rate statistics published by the Central Bank of Chile, in order to facilitate understanding and analysis by the general public. In Chile, the Central Bank compiles and publishes information on observed interest rates using data provided daily by the banks themselves, which includes all their effective deposit and lending operations with third parties. The information disclosed includes primarily breakdowns by type of product, currency and contractual term. It is worth noting the high frequency and timing with which statistics are made available to the public.
